The Cold Snap update is now live in ARC Raiders, and v1.7.0 includes plenty of major changes that you’ll want to explore during the raids.
Much of the fresh content revolves around the Cold Snap event that will be running well into January. A permanent cold condition will be present across all maps, making it more challenging for you to survive the chill. However, Embark has also made some critical changes to how the gameplay worked in the previous versions of ARC Raiders.
Complete ARC Raiders 1.7.0 patch notes
As mentioned earlier, there are plenty of new additions in patch 1.7.0. Here’s a quick rundown of the patch highlights and what you can expect from the update.
- Cold Snap Map Condition
- Flickering Flames Event
- New Free Raider Deck “Goalie” – coming on December 26
- New Quests and Items
- Expedition Departure Window
- Added Skill Tree Reset functionality.
- Added an option to toggle Aim Down Sights.
- Wallet now shows your Cred soft cap.
- Various festive items to get you into the holiday spirit.
- Moved the Aphelion blueprint drop from the Matriarch to Stella Montis.
- Added Raider Tool customization.
- Fixed various collision issues on maps.
- Improved Stella Montis spawn distance checks to address the issue of players spawning too close to each other.
Weapons and Balance Changes
Bettina
- Durability Burn Rate has been reduced from ~0.43% to ~0.17% per shot
- In practice, it used to take about 12 full magazines to fully deplete durability, but now it takes 26 (also accounting for the increased magazine size).
- Base Magazine Size has been increased from 20 to 22
- Base Reload Time has been reduced from 5 to 4.5
Rattler
- Base Magazine Size has been increased from 10 to 12
Shredder
- Reduced the amount of knockback applied by weapons. Increased movement speed and turning responsiveness.
- Increased health of the Shredder’s head to prevent cases where its head could be shot off, leading to unintended behavior.
- Improved Shredder navigation to reduce getting stuck on corners, narrow spaces, and short obstacles.
- Increased the speed at which the Shredder enters combat when taking damage and when in close proximity to players.
- Increased the number of parts on the Shredder that can be individually destroyed.
